Kibish, in the lower Omo Valley on the borders of Ethiopia, Kenya and Sudan, is one of the wildest and most remote places in Africa. This book is a beguiling portrait of its people, seen through an original lens – that of a simple window frame. From painted, marked and scarified tribesmen with their tools and farmers with their livestock, this collection presents an amazing slice of life, and is a priceless record of a unique and increasingly fragile way of life, one threatened by conflict, tourism and the rapidly encroaching 21st century.
